A method for producing a compound of the formula; ##STR1## wherein R stands for a hydrogen atom, an acyl group or a protective group other than acyl groups, Q stands for a hydrogen atom or an ester residue, Y stands for the residue of a nucleophilic compound and the dotted line shows the double bond at 2- or 3- position of the cephem ring or a salt thereof, characterized by allowing a compound of the formula; ##STR2## [R, Q and the dotted line are of the same meaning as above] or a salt thereof to react with a nucleophilic compound or a salt thereof and a compound of the formula; ##STR3## wherein R.sup.1, R.sup.2, R.sup.3 independently stand for a hydrocarbon group having not more than 8 carbon atoms, or R.sup.1 and R.sup.2, R.sup.1 and R.sup.3 or R.sup.2 and R.sup.3 may be combined to form polymethylene group, according to which the end product [I] of high quality can be provided in a high yield by one reaction step by using the compound [III] of relatively low cost, thus the method of this invention is advantageous for mass-producing the compound [I] on an industrial scale from the compound [II] and a nucleophilic compound.
